We just stayed at the Village View Inn last month in Sister Bay. We really enjoyed it. We have previously stayed at Hotel du Nord in Sister Bay as well. If you are looking for a more elegant place, Hotel du Nord would fit the bill. If you are looking for more modest accomodations (but still nice) and a VERY convienent location to downtown Sister Bay, I would recommend Village View.
